A disqualified driver drove his car to the scrap yard - and ended up in prison.

Blackburn magistrates heard that police were mounting an operation at the yard and recognised Simon Reion Wilson Kay as a banned driver. Kay, 37, of Angela Street, Blackburn, pleaded guilty to driving while disqualified and without insurance.

He was jailed for 120 days and banned for a further three years.

The court heard that Kay was already subject to three disqualifications and had seven previous convictions for driving while disqualified.

Andrew Church-Taylor, defending, said Kay had gone to scrap the vehicle.
